clash-verge-rev / clash-verge-rev

A modern GUI client based on Tauri, designed to run in Windows, macOS and Linux for tailored proxy experience
https://www.clashverge.dev
GNU General Public License v3.0
51.4k stars 4.02k forks source link

[BUG] 开启tun模式后关闭 不能上网 #2672

Closed LFMJUN closed 1 month ago

LFMJUN commented 1 month ago

问题描述 / Describe the bug

开启了tun模式,然后关闭tun,就不能上网了,要重新开启tun模式或者使用系统代理模式才可以上网

Image

软件版本 / Verge Version

Image

复现步骤 / To Reproduce

开启tun模式,关闭tun模式,不能上网

操作系统 / OS

MacOS

操作系统版本 / OS Version

15.3 (24D60)

日志 / Log

2025-02-10 01:10:24 INFO - try to unset system dns 2025-02-10 01:10:24 INFO - unset system dns successfully 2025-02-10 01:10:24 INFO - try to run core in service mode 2025-02-10 01:10:24 INFO - start service: {"core_type": "verge-mihomo", "config_dir": "/Users/farah/Library/Application Support/io.github.clash-verge-rev.clash-verge-rev", "config_file": "/Users/farah/Library/Application Support/io.github.clash-verge-rev.clash-verge-rev/clash-verge.yaml", "bin_path": "/Applications/Clash Verge.app/Contents/MacOS/verge-mihomo", "log_file": "/Users/farah/Library/Application Support/io.github.clash-verge-rev.clash-verge-rev/logs/service/2025-02-10-0110.log"} 2025-02-10 01:10:24 INFO - subscribe traffic 2025-02-10 01:10:24 ERROR - traffic ws connection failed: IO error: Connection refused (os error 61) 2025-02-10 01:10:29 INFO - traffic ws connection established 2025-02-10 01:11:38 INFO - try to unset system dns 2025-02-10 01:11:38 INFO - unset system dns successfully 2025-02-10 01:11:38 INFO - try to set system dns 2025-02-10 01:11:38 INFO - set system dns successfully 2025-02-10 01:12:23 INFO - try to unset system dns 2025-02-10 01:12:23 INFO - unset system dns successfully

LFMJUN commented 1 month ago

找到原因是没有开启DHCP手动设置,未设置DNS导致无法上网